    Impact of water area on a local microclimate has not been studied in many studies yet. In the presented contribution the first results will be presented. The area of our interest is the lake Most, which is placed directly next to an urban area of city Most in the northern Bohemia. The main research tool is a numerical weather prediction (NWP) model COSMO with a high resolution (horizontal resolution of 300-500 m). This model is coupled with the lake model Flake. The aim is to quantitatively express how the lake changes air temperature, humidity and other meteorological elements in comparison with the state without the lake.
